Highest Education Level

Personal Financial Advisors in Indiana offer the following education background
Bachelor's Degree
52.6%
Master's Degree
31.5%
High School or GED
4.5%
Vocational Degree or Certification
4.1%
Associate's Degree
4.1%
Doctorate Degree
2.6%
Some College
0.5%
Some High School
0.1%
